Starting to get some answers

The Packers travel to Cleveland this weekend to kick off the preseason with plenty of questions along the roster that will begin to get answered.

One growing concern is the swing tackle spot. Is there a third tackle on this team? Rasheed Walker and Zach Tom will start, but the position seems quite shaky behind them. Andre Dillard was a bust as a former first round pick in Philadelphia, and last year with the Titans he led the NFL in sacks allowed. The other prospects are Kadeem Telfort, Caleb Jones, Luke Tenuta, and Travis Glover. Elgton Jenkins could play tackle if he had to, but that only weakens the inside. Someone really needs to step up.

Jordan Morgan to miss time with shoulder injury

Matt LaFleur indicated on Wednesday morning that rookie offensive lineman Jordan Morgan will miss some time with a shoulder injury. The team's first round selection in this past April's draft, Morgan had been playing right guard with the starting offensive line for much of camp.

Third year lineman Sean Rhyan has been competing with Morgan for the right guard job and will be given first chance to hold down the fort while Morgan heals up.

Packers TE Tucker Kraft taken off PUP

The Packers have taken second year tight end Tucker Kraft off of the physically unable to perform list. He’s started practicing but only during individual drills. Zach Tom who, like Kraft, is coming back from a torn pectoral muscle, has been of fhe PUP for nearly two weeks and will only start working during team periods during today's practice. It stands to reason the Packers medical staff will be just as cautious with Kraft.

What Do Madden Ratings Say About the Packers?

Madden NFL 25 will be available worldwide on August 16, with early access starting on August 13 for those who pre-ordered the game. With the full ratings of Packers' players now revealed, what can we take away from them?

Jordan Love is rated 81 overall, which feels low. He finished second in passing touchdowns and seventh in passing yards. Love also led all quarterbacks in big-time throws against the blitz and ranked among the top four QBs in big-time throws under pressure, tying with Josh Allen and trailing only MVP Lamar Jackson and Super Bowl MVP Patrick Mahomes. Notably, Love was PFF's highest-graded quarterback from Week 12 until the postseason. Despite being tied with CJ Stroud for the 14th highest quarterback rating, it's arguable that there aren't thirteen quarterbacks better than him. Expect Love’s rating to get a bump up throughout the season.

Love Getting More Trust from LaFleur

Mindful of the continued growth of his starting quarterback, Matt LaFleur has his fifth year veteran calling his own plays in two minute drills during this training camp. “I just think it’s good for him to be in an uncomfortable situation and get that experience,” LaFleur said Thursday. Just as they were was last season, the results in this camp have been mixed. Love has led the first team offense on some impressive scoring drives, but has also thrown some picks and missed a few open receivers. “It’s kind of a work in progress,” LaFleur allows.

Can Packers Rookie Cornerback Kalen King Prove the Doubters Wrong?

The past year has not been an easy one for Packers rookie cornerback Kalen King. Before the start of the 2023 season, the former Penn State star was viewed as one of the top cornerbacks in the country. Most scouts projected him as a potential first-round draft pick. His future seemed bright. But King struggled through the 2023 season. His stock fell from a potential first round pick to being one of the final selections in the 2024 NFL Draft. Packers GM Brian Gutekunst selected King in the seventh round with the 255th overall pick.

King is off to a good start in Packers camp, but he still has a lot to prove. He fully realizes how important training camp and the preseason will be for his future. If he plays well, he can overcome his initial status as a seventh-round draft pick and give the Packers outstanding value as he begins his NFL career.
